SRAM Braze-On FD Adapting Made Easy

This is a SRAM Red road braze-on front derailleur adapter on your frame that needs a clamp on derailleur. The adapter is designed to work with the new SRAM Red front derailleur and is compatible with SRAM's Chainspotter (not included).

Features:

  • A handy adapter for enabling use with SRAM Red
  • Enables braze-on use with standard seat tubes with no mounts
  • Spotter keeps chain from falling into BB cluster
  • 34.9mm diameter

Works great to adapt a Force22 FD on a frame without braze-ons
rating
by IQ
Cycling Enthusiast
Portland, OR

installed a SRAM AXS crankset and Force22 FD on my 2017 Trek Crockett 9 that doesn't have a FD braze-on. works great.
